Specifications:

  • Mediatek Dimensity 6100+
  • 6.5" FHD+ 90Hz AMOLED screen
  • 50 MP main + 5 MP ultrawide + 2 MP macro + 13 MP selfie
  • 5000mAh battery with 25W wired charging
  • Ships with Android 14, expected to be updated up to 18 and receive security patches until December 2028
  • microSD card up to 1TB
  • 3.5mm headphone jack
  • NFC
